SECTION 1. Be it enacted by the General Assembly of Mary-
land, That Section 365 of Article 20 of the Code of Public
Local Laws of Maryland (1930 Edition), title "Somerset
County", sub-title "Revenue and Taxes", be and it is hereby
repealed and re-enacted, with amendments, to read as follows:

365. The Treasurer shall appoint a deputy, who shall per-
form such duties as the said Treasurer may require, and for
whose official conduct said Treasurer shall be responsible,
and who shall act for said Treasurer during the Treasurer's
absence; and the salary of the said deputy shall be paid by
the County Commissioners of said Somerset County, on a
monthly basis, and shall be such amount as may be determined
by said Treasurer, but not to exceed sixteen hundred dollar*
per annum.

SEC. 2. And be it further enacted, That this Act shall take
effect June 1, 1943.

Approved May 4, 1943.
